Philip Dodd.
Stood for Green Party of England and Wales in Sevenoaks at the 2017 General Election. Not elected — so there is no parliamentary record to show, but here is the contest in full and where the seat stands now.
Finished 5th of 5 with 1,673 votes (3.3%).
The result in full · 2017 General Election
| Candidate | Party | Votes | Share |
|---|---|---|---|
| Michael Fallon✓ elected | Con | 32,644 | 63.7% |
| Christopher Clark | Lab | 10,727 | 20.9% |
| Alan Bullion | LD | 4,280 | 8.4% |
| Graham Cushway | — | 1,894 | 3.7% |
| Philip Dodd | Green | 1,673 | 3.3% |
Majority 21,917 · 51,218 votes cast.
